Li₁Lu₂Rh₁ is an intermetallic semiconductor compound combining lithium, lutetium, and rhodium. This is a research-phase material rather than a commercial product; it belongs to the family of ternary intermetallics that show promise for thermoelectric and electronic applications due to their tunable band structures and strong spin-orbit coupling effects. The combination of a heavy rare earth (lutetium) with a transition metal (rhodium) and alkali metal (lithium) is characteristic of compounds being investigated for next-generation semiconducting devices, quantum materials research, and potential energy conversion applications where conventional semiconductors face limitations.
